The Rise of Jan-Lennard Struff in Professional Tennis
Introduction
Jan-Lennard Struff, a German professional tennis player, has been making headlines lately due to his impressive performances on the ATP Tour. Born in 1990 in Warstein, Germany, Struff has steadily climbed the ranks of competitive tennis, showcasing his talent and determination on the global stage. Recent Achievements
In 2023, Jan-Lennard Struff achieved a career-high ranking of World No. 26, a significant leap that highlights his commitment and progress. His notable performance at the BNP Paribas Open and other ATP tournaments, where he faced top-ranked players, has placed him firmly in the spotlight. Struff’s powerful serve and aggressive playing style have earned him wins against notable opponents, including a hard-fought victory over Alexander Zverev, demonstrating his capacity to compete at the highest levels.
Struff’s Playing Style and Technique
Known for his strong serve and baseline play, Struff has developed a reputation as a formidable player on both hard and clay courts. His athleticism and tactical awareness allow him to adapt his game effectively against various opponents. The 2023 season has emphasized his ability to close out matches, and his improved mental resilience has been a crucial factor in his recent success.
